Ruoššabakti
Ruoššabakti is a hill in Tana, Finnmark and has an elevation of 210 metres. Ruoššabakti is situated nearby to the locality Gáhkkoidbáiki, as well as near the hamlet Birkelund.| Tap on a place to explore it |
